About the Role

As a 121 Teaching Assistant, you will provide support to students with learning difficulties within the classroom by following their EHCP. Not only will you be providing academic guidance, you will also be there to provide social & emotional development support too. Working together with the class teacher, you will feedback progress towards targets to tailor your approach towards individual students.
